Leonard BernStein was on his honeymoon in 1951 when he began composing his one-act opera "Trouble in Tahiti", a candid portrait of the troubled marriage of a young suburban couple. This aria is sung by Dinah during Scene 3 where, in her analySt's office, she is seeking counseling - unbeknownSt to her husband Sam - in an attempt to repair their deteriorating marriage. Dinah recalls a dream of an untended garden choked with weeds. In the dream she hears a voice calling to her describing a beautiful garden, a place of love and harmony, which she tries desperately to find.
